Understanding Fund Data
Fund Data plays a crucial role in the investment management
industry, providing insights into the performance,
characteristics, and risks associated with investment funds. It
enables investors to assess the historical performance of funds,
understand their investment objectives and strategies, and compare
them with peer funds and benchmarks. Fund Data is typically
sourced from fund prospectuses, regulatory filings, fund managers,
and financial data providers, offering a comprehensive view of
fund attributes and dynamics.
Components of Fund Data
Key components of Fund Data include:
-
Performance Metrics: Measures of fund
performance, including returns, volatility, Sharpe ratio, alpha,
and beta, providing insights into risk-adjusted returns and fund
efficiency.
-
Holdings Data: Information about the securities
held within the fund's portfolio, including stocks, bonds,
derivatives, and other assets, facilitating analysis of asset
allocation and investment strategies.
-
Expense Ratios: Fees and expenses associated
with fund management, including management fees, administrative
costs, and other operating expenses, impacting fund returns and
investor profitability.
-
Asset Allocation: Allocation of fund assets
across different asset classes, sectors, and geographic regions,
influencing fund risk and return characteristics and
diversification benefits.

Importance of Fund Data
Fund Data is crucial for:
-
Investment Decision-Making: Enabling investors
to evaluate fund performance, assess risk, and select investment
funds aligned with their investment objectives and risk
tolerance.
-
Portfolio Monitoring: Facilitating portfolio
analysis and monitoring by providing insights into fund
holdings, asset allocation, and performance attribution, helping
investors track portfolio diversification and rebalance as
needed.
-
Risk Management: Assisting investors in
managing investment risks by assessing fund volatility,
correlation with other assets, and exposure to market factors,
enabling informed risk mitigation strategies.
-
Regulatory Compliance: Supporting regulatory
compliance efforts by providing accurate and timely disclosure
of fund information, ensuring transparency and investor
protection.
Applications of Fund Data
Fund Data finds applications in various areas, including:
-
Performance Analysis: Evaluating fund
performance relative to benchmarks, peer funds, and investment
objectives, identifying top-performing funds and investment
opportunities.
-
Asset Allocation: Optimizing portfolio asset
allocation and diversification based on fund characteristics,
risk-return profiles, and investment strategies.
-
Due Diligence: Conducting due diligence on
investment funds, fund managers, and investment strategies to
assess suitability and mitigate investment risks.
-
Investment Research: Conducting quantitative
and qualitative analysis of investment funds, identifying
trends, and generating investment insights for investment
decision-making.
